Abstract
The utility model discloses a kind of feeding bottles convenient for scalding.Be mainly characterized by: the left and right both ends of the radial circular arc outer end face of the body of bottle are respectively equipped with the circular arc silica gel plate of square, the inner face of the circular arc silica gel plate at left and right both ends is respectively equipped with the circular arc shrinkage pool of square, and the circular arc thermal insulation board of square is respectively equipped in the circular arc shrinkage pool of the circular arc silica gel plate at left and right both ends.When scalding bottle and nipple, on the circular arc silica gel plate for holding the left and right both ends of the radial circular arc outer end face of body, circular arc thermal insulation board in the circular arc shrinkage pool of the inner face of the circular arc silica gel plate at left and right both ends can be heat-insulated, it will not scald one's hand when scalding bottle and nipple, convenient for scalding bottle and nipple in time, it is ensured that the health of bottle and the health of infant.

Background technique
The bottle of existing feeding bottle is all made of glass or polypropylene, for the healthy growth of infant, whenever baby children
After youngster finishes off milk, bottle and nipple will be scalded in time with boiled water, when boiled water, which pours into, scalds in bottle, due to glass
Bottle made of glass or polypropylene is thermally conductive fast, and the radial circular arc outer end face of the body of bottle becomes to scald one's hand very much quickly, basic nothing
The radial circular arc outer end face that method holds body scalds bottle in time, influences the health of bottle and being good for for infant
Health.
